Advanced Image Text Extractor

Extract text from images, photos, and documents using Tesseract.js OCR technology

Important: This tool processes images locally in your browser using Tesseract.js OCR engine. Large images may take longer to process. For best results, use clear, high-contrast images.

Drag & drop your image here or click to browse

Supports: JPG, PNG, BMP, GIF, TIFF | Max: 10MB

Select language for better OCR accuracy

OCR Options:

Image Preview

Privacy Protected

All processing happens locally in your browser. No images are uploaded to our servers.

Fast Processing

Uses Tesseract.js for efficient OCR processing directly in your browser.

Multi-language

Supports 100+ languages including English, Spanish, French, Chinese, and more.

100% Free

No registration required. Unlimited image text extraction for free.

How to Extract Text from Images

  1. Click "Select Image" or drag & drop your image file
  2. Choose the language of the text in your image
  3. Adjust OCR options if needed (optional)
  4. Click "Extract Text" to begin OCR processing
  5. Copy or download the extracted text

Tips for Best Results:

  • Use clear, high-resolution images (300 DPI or higher)
  • Ensure good lighting and contrast in the image
  • Straighten the image before uploading if text is tilted
  • For documents, use PDF to image converter first if needed
  • Select the correct language for better accuracy